Core Configuration Settings
In this first video, Daniela from our Customer Success team explains the foundational settings in Recurrency:
Buyer Filter – Enable if multiple buyers manage suppliers in your ERP. Leave off if not needed.
Dead Stock Interval & Threshold Criteria – Define how many months of inactivity mark an item as dead stock, and choose whether to use last invoiced, purchased, or sold dates in the calculation.
Safety Stock – Continue using ERP values or switch to Recurrency’s calculation based on lead time (default: half of lead time demand).
Fill Rate Grace Period – Set how many days past the requested ship date still count as “on time” for your fill rate.

Cost & Review Settings
In the second video, Daniela introduces three additional essential configurations:
Planning Unit Cost – Choose from Last Purchase Cost, Moving Average, Standard Cost, or Supplier Cost for demand planning calculations.
Inventory Unit Cost – Select FIFO, Moving Average, Last Purchase, or Standard Cost depending on your inventory reporting preferences.
Review Thresholds – Control how Recurrency flags items for review when Min/Max values differ from recommendations. Options include:
5% Threshold for items not reviewed in the past month.
30% Threshold for items recently reviewed.
